In today’s digital landscape, malware has become a persistent threat that can cripple computer systems and compromise sensitive data. While Linux is often considered more secure than other operating systems, there is a common misconception that it is impervious to malware. This article aims to explore the capacity of Linux in detecting and combating malicious software, shedding light on its mechanisms and discussing the effectiveness of its security measures.
An Overview Of Linux Security Features
Linux is renowned for its robust security features, which play a key role in protecting systems against malware. From its inception, Linux has been engineered with security in mind, making it inherently more resistant to malicious attacks compared to other operating systems.
One of the fundamental security features of Linux is its strong user-based permission model. Linux enforces strict access control measures, ensuring that users and processes only have access to what they need, reducing the potential for malware to spread or cause damage. Additionally, Linux relies on a multi-layered security approach, using features such as firewalls, SELinux, and AppArmor to protect against network-based attacks and unauthorized system access.
Another key aspect of Linux security is its open-source nature. This allows security vulnerabilities to be quickly identified and patched by the large community of developers and security experts. Regular software updates and patches further strengthen Linux’s security posture and enable it to detect and combat new strains of malware.
In summary, Linux’s security features, including strong permission models, multi-layered protection, and the ability to receive regular updates, provide a solid foundation for detecting and mitigating malware threats.
Understanding Malware And Its Impact On Linux Systems
Malware refers to any software designed to infiltrate, damage, or gain unauthorized access to computer systems. While Linux has long been considered a secure operating system, it is not immune to malware attacks. Understanding the impact of malware on Linux systems is crucial for effectively combating such threats.
Malware can have severe consequences for Linux systems, including data breaches, theft of sensitive information, and unauthorized access to critical resources. Malicious software can exploit vulnerabilities in the operating system, compromise user credentials, and even gain root level access, leading to complete system compromise.
Linux malware can come in various forms, including viruses, worms, Trojans, ransomware, and keyloggers. Its impact can range from data loss and system instability to significant financial losses and reputational damage.
To combat the growing threat of malware on Linux systems, organizations and individuals must be aware of the various types of malware and the potential dangers they pose. With this knowledge, they can implement robust security measures, such as regular system updates, intrusion detection systems, and Linux-based antivirus software, to safeguard their Linux environments against malware attacks.
Linux’s Built-in Mechanisms For Detecting Malware
Linux has several built-in mechanisms that contribute to its ability to detect and combat malware effectively. These mechanisms work together to create multiple layers of defense, making Linux a robust and secure operating system.
One of the key features of Linux is its stringent permission system. Each user and process has specific permissions that dictate which files and resources they can access. This system helps prevent unauthorized modifications to essential system files, making it harder for malware to gain control.
Linux also incorporates secure package management systems, such as Advanced Package Tool (APT) and Yellowdog Updater, Modified (YUM). These tools ensure that software installations come from trusted repositories and are regularly updated with security patches. Additionally, Linux distributions often require digital signatures to authenticate the packages, reducing the risk of installing tampered or malicious software.
Furthermore, Linux provides built-in firewalls and intrusion detection systems (IDS) to monitor network traffic and identify suspicious patterns or behavior. Tools like iptables and nftables allow administrators to define rules for inbound and outbound network connections, restricting access to potentially dangerous locations.
Linux’s open-source nature enables an active and vigilant community of developers who constantly review and improve its security. Regular updates and patches address newly discovered vulnerabilities and potential loopholes, further enhancing Linux’s malware detection capabilities.
Overall, Linux’s built-in mechanisms, including its permission system, secure package management, network monitoring tools, and continuous updates, all contribute to its effectiveness in detecting and combating malware.
1. An Overview of Linux Security Features
2. Understanding Malware and its Impact on Linux Systems
3. Linux’s Built-in Mechanisms for Detecting Malware
Leveraging Linux-Based Antivirus Software For Enhanced Detection
The use of antivirus software has become increasingly crucial in the fight against malware, even on Linux systems. While Linux is often considered less prone to malware infections compared to other operating systems, it is not immune. Antivirus software designed specifically for Linux can provide an additional layer of protection that complements the built-in mechanisms of the operating system.
Linux-based antivirus software works by scanning files and processes to identify known malware signatures or suspicious behaviors. By leveraging regularly updated virus databases, these programs can efficiently detect and eradicate malicious software. Additionally, some Linux antivirus solutions offer real-time monitoring, ensuring that any potential threats are detected immediately.
One notable example of Linux antivirus software is ClamAV, an open-source tool known for its efficiency and regular updates. ClamAV is renowned for its ability to detect various types of malware, including viruses, Trojans, and worms. With its customizable scanning settings and ability to integrate with Linux-based email servers, ClamAV provides an effective defense against malware on Linux systems.
By utilizing Linux-based antivirus software, users can significantly enhance the detection and removal of malware, ensuring the overall security of their Linux environment.
The Role Of Linux In Network Intrusion Detection Systems
Linux plays a crucial role in network intrusion detection systems (NIDS), which are designed to monitor and analyze network traffic for suspicious activities. NIDS serve as a first line of defense against potential cyber threats, including malware.
Linux’s inherent security features and flexibility make it an ideal choice for building reliable and robust NIDS solutions. With its open-source nature, Linux allows developers to customize and tailor the system’s capabilities to meet specific detection requirements. This adaptability enables the integration of various tools and techniques for effective malware detection.
One of the key advantages of Linux in NIDS is its ability to collect and analyze large volumes of network traffic data efficiently. Linux-based NIDS can inspect network packets in real-time for signs of possible malware infections, detecting anomalies or patterns that deviate from normal network behavior. Additionally, its strong network stack and configurable networking protocols enable the detection of suspicious activities, such as port scanning or unauthorized access attempts.
Furthermore, Linux offers a wide range of open-source security tools like Snort, Suricata, and BRO IDS that can be utilized within NIDS architectures. These tools enhance the detection capabilities by leveraging signatures, behavioral analysis, and anomaly detection to identify and combat malware threats.
In conclusion, Linux plays a crucial role in network intrusion detection systems by providing a secure and customizable platform for monitoring, analyzing, and detecting suspicious activities. Its flexibility and extensive range of open-source tools make it a reliable choice for combating malware and enhancing network security.
6. Analyzing Linux’s Vulnerability to Advanced Persistent Threats
**Brief:** Advanced Persistent Threats (APTs) are sophisticated and stealthy cyberattacks that are designed to breach a system’s defenses and extract sensitive information over an extended period. This subheading analyzes the vulnerability of Linux systems to APTs and highlights potential areas of concern.
While Linux has a reputation for being more secure than other operating systems, it is not completely immune to APTs. APTs often exploit vulnerabilities in software, weak user authentication, or misconfigurations in the Linux environment. This subheading explores how APTs target Linux systems and the impact they can have on the overall security posture.
Linux, being an open-source and community-driven operating system, benefits from regular security updates and patches. However, APTs are continuously evolving, employing sophisticated techniques to evade detection. Therefore, it becomes crucial to stay vigilant and update system components regularly.
Additionally, this subheading delves into the importance of implementing proactive security measures such as intrusion detection systems, network monitoring, and strong access controls to mitigate the risks posed by APTs. It also discusses the role of security audits and vulnerability assessments in identifying and addressing potential weaknesses in a Linux environment.
By understanding Linux’s vulnerabilities to APTs, organizations can develop robust security strategies and ensure that their systems are adequately protected against persistent and targeted attacks.
Linux-based Tools For Analyzing Suspicious Files And Processes
Linux offers a range of powerful tools for analyzing suspicious files and processes, which can assist in detecting and combating malware. One such tool is ClamAV, an open-source antivirus engine specifically designed for Linux. ClamAV can be used to scan files, directories, and even emails for known malware signatures, providing a layer of defense against common threats.
Another valuable tool is Lynis, a security auditing tool that performs extensive system scans to identify potential vulnerabilities and suspicious processes. Lynis not only helps in detecting malware, but also provides recommendations for remediation and hardening the system against future attacks.
Linux distributions also come with built-in system monitoring tools like top and htop, which display real-time information about running processes and their resource usage. By monitoring these processes, abnormal behavior or suspicious activities can be identified, indicating the presence of malware.
Furthermore, tools like strace and lsof can be used to trace system calls made by processes and identify any suspicious activity. These tools help in understanding the behavior of processes and pinpointing any malicious actions.
In summary, Linux-based tools for analyzing suspicious files and processes play a crucial role in malware detection on Linux systems. By leveraging these tools and keeping them updated, users can enhance their defense against evolving malicious software.
Strengthening Linux’s Malware Detection Capabilities With Regular Updates
Linux, like any other operating system, requires regular updates to maintain its security and to enhance its ability to detect and combat malware. Regular updates are crucial to strengthening Linux’s malware detection capabilities as they provide patches for known vulnerabilities and introduce new features to identify and mitigate emerging threats.
Updating Linux involves installing the latest security patches, bug fixes, and software updates. These updates often include improvements to the system’s security mechanisms, such as the kernel, firewall, and various system utilities. By keeping the system up to date, Linux users can benefit from the continuous efforts of the open-source community to identify and address security weaknesses.
Moreover, regular updates help Linux-based antivirus software stay effective in detecting and neutralizing new malware strains. Antivirus programs integrate with the Linux operating system, utilizing its updates to enhance their own signature databases and behavioral analysis algorithms. This collaboration between the operating system and antivirus software enables Linux to keep pace with the ever-evolving landscape of malware threats.
In summary, regularly updating Linux is vital for strengthening its malware detection capabilities. These updates ensure that the operating system remains resistant to known vulnerabilities while providing the necessary tools and improvements to combat emerging malware threats effectively.
FAQ
FAQ 1: Can Linux detect malware?
Answer: Yes, Linux has the capability to detect malware. Although it is often believed that Linux is impervious to malware, in reality, it can be susceptible. However, due to its robust security features and open-source nature, Linux distributions often come with built-in tools like antivirus software, intrusion detection systems, and firewalls to detect and combat malicious software.
FAQ 2: How does Linux identify and combat malware?
Answer: Linux employs various techniques to identify and combat malware. One approach is through signature-based scanning, where antivirus software uses a database of known malware signatures to identify and remove threats. Additionally, behavior-based analysis is employed, which monitors the behavior of processes and files to detect suspicious activities. Linux also benefits from community-driven efforts, as users and developers collaborate in reporting and fixing vulnerabilities, further enhancing its ability to identify and combat malware.
FAQ 3: Is Linux malware-free?
Answer: While Linux is generally considered less prone to malware compared to other operating systems like Windows, it is not entirely immune. Although the number of malware targeting Linux is relatively low, it is crucial to remain vigilant and implement security measures. Regularly updating software, using strong passwords, practicing safe browsing habits, and installing security tools can help mitigate malware risks on Linux systems. It is important to maintain a proactive approach towards security and stay informed about emerging threats in the Linux ecosystem.
Final Verdict
In conclusion, Linux has proven to be a robust and reliable operating system, capable of effectively detecting and combatting malware. Its open-source nature allows for constant updates and improvements, ensuring the security of its users. While no system is completely immune to malicious software, Linux’s strong security measures and community support make it a trustworthy platform for defending against malware. With the increasing sophistication of cyber threats, ongoing research and development are crucial to continuously enhance Linux’s capacity in identifying and combating these threats.